Unit information
To add value in your role and future proof your career as a business decision maker, you need a strong understanding of the core concepts of accounting and finance.
Studying this unit will equip you with a broad-based overview of accounting and finance essential to solving complex business-related problems.
In this unit you will build the skills to interpret and use accounting information, develop cash flow forecasts and budgets and manage working capital. You will gain an understanding of the time value of money and its use in capital investment decisions and you will also learn the different sources of finance.

Learning outcomes
Upon completion of this unit, students will be able to:
- demonstrate a broad and coherent understanding of the key concepts of accounting and finance for business-decision making;
- use a range of cognitive and communication skills to review, analyse, consolidate and synthesise relevant information drawn from a range of sources in order to demonstrate critical thinking and judgement in solving complex business-related problems;
- work independently and/or collaboratively to plan and execute tasks to enhance professional knowledge and skills; and
- demonstrate the ability to recognise, reflect on and respond appropriately to a range of ethical, cultural or social issues influencing the practice of business.
Assessment information
Assessments are subject to change up to 8 weeks prior to the start of the teaching period in which you are undertaking the unit.
Title | Must Complete | Weight | Offerings | Assessment Notes |
---|---|---|---|---|
Assignment 1 | Yes | 15% | All offerings | Series of accounting and finance problems |
Assignment 2 | No | 15% | All offerings | Attending and participating in online tutorials, 1.5 marks for each of 10 tutorials attended and contributed to discussion of questions. |
Assignment 3 | Yes | 20% | All offerings | Series of accounting and finance problems |
Final Examination | Yes | 50% | All offerings | Students must obtain at least 50% in the examination (and at least 50% overall) in order to receive a pass or better in the unit No. Words: 2000 |
